SCSI Configuration Utility

The HP server uses the SCSISelect Utility to verify or modify the SCSI controller settings for
the devices connected to the system board. If you need to verify or modify SCSI controller
settings, or if you need to low-level format SCSI disks or verify SCSI disk media, run the
SCSISelect Utility.
NOTE: You typically would not need to use this utility unless you are an experienced administrator or
requested to do so by a support provider.

Starting SCSISelect

1. Power up the server and monitor.
During the startup process, pay careful attention to the messages that display on your
screen.
2. When the following message displays on your screen, press the Ctrl-A keys
simultaneously (this message displays for only a few seconds):
Press <Ctrl><A> for SCSISelect(TM) Utility!
3. From the menu that displays, use the arrow keys to select the controller, and press the
Enter key.
